//! # [Ratatui] `Table` example
//!
//! The latest version of this example is available in the [widget examples] folder in the
//! repository.
//!
//! Please note that the examples are designed to be run against the `main` branch of the Github
//! repository. This means that you may not be able to compile with the latest release version on
//! crates.io, or the one that you have installed locally.
//!
//! See the [examples readme] for more information on finding examples that match the version of the
//! library you are using.
//!

use color_eyre::Result;
use ratatui::{
crossterm::event::{self, Event, KeyCode},
layout::{Constraint, Layout, Rect},
style::{Color, Style, Stylize},
text::{Line, Span},
widgets::{Row, Table, TableState},
DefaultTerminal, Frame,
};
fn main() -> Result<()> {
color_eyre::install()?;
let terminal = ratatui::init();
let result = run(terminal);
ratatui::restore();
result
}
/// Run the application.
fn run(mut terminal: DefaultTerminal) -> Result<()> {
let mut table_state = TableState::default();
table_state.select_first();
table_state.select_first_column();
loop {
terminal.draw(|frame| draw(frame, &mut table_state))?;
if let Event::Key(key) = event::read()? {
match key.code {
KeyCode::Char('q') => break Ok(()),
KeyCode::Down | KeyCode::Char('j') => table_state.select_next(),
KeyCode::Up | KeyCode::Char('k') => table_state.select_previous(),
KeyCode::Right | KeyCode::Char('l') => table_state.select_next_column(),
KeyCode::Left | KeyCode::Char('h') => table_state.select_previous_column(),
_ => {}
}
}
}
}
/// Draw the UI with a table.
fn draw(frame: &mut Frame, table_state: &mut TableState) {
let vertical = Layout::vertical([Constraint::Length(1), Constraint::Fill(1)]).spacing(1);
let [top, main] = vertical.areas(frame.area());
let title = Line::from_iter([
Span::from("Table Widget").bold(),
Span::from(" (Press 'q' to quit and arrow keys to navigate)"),
]);
frame.render_widget(title.centered(), top);
render_table(frame, main, table_state);
}
/// Render a table with some rows and columns.
pub fn render_table(frame: &mut Frame, area: Rect, table_state: &mut TableState) {
let rows = [
Row::new(["Eggplant", "1 medium", "25 kcal, 6g carbs, 1g protein"]),
Row::new(["Tomato", "2 large", "44 kcal, 10g carbs, 2g protein"]),
Row::new(["Zucchini", "1 medium", "33 kcal, 7g carbs, 2g protein"]),
Row::new(["Bell Pepper", "1 medium", "24 kcal, 6g carbs, 1g protein"]),
Row::new(["Garlic", "2 cloves", "9 kcal, 2g carbs, 0.4g protein"]),
];
let widths = [
Constraint::Percentage(30),
Constraint::Percentage(20),
Constraint::Percentage(50),
];
let table = Table::new(rows, widths)
.header(
Row::new(["Ingredient", "Quantity", "Macros"])
.style(Style::new().bold())
.bottom_margin(1),
)
.footer(
Row::new([
"Ratatouille Recipe",
"",
"135 kcal, 31g carbs, 6.4g protein",
])
.italic(),
)
.column_spacing(1)
.style(Color::White)
.row_highlight_style(Style::new().on_black().bold())
.column_highlight_style(Color::Gray)
.cell_highlight_style(Style::new().reversed().yellow())
.highlight_symbol("🍴 ");
frame.render_stateful_widget(table, area, table_state);
}
